Ryan Fox was the first contestant to be eliminated from Michelle Young's season of The Bachelorette after his folder of notes was revealed, but he's claiming that this situation was a total misunderstanding. Bachelor Nation saw Ryan for the first time during The Bachelorette season 18 premiere. Ryan showed up on night one driving an ice cream truck, claiming that he knew Michelle had a sweet tooth for the frozen dessert. The pair had an initial attraction, but things between them quickly turned as the night went on.

Specifically, co-hosts Tayshia Adams and Kaitlyn Bristowe discovered that Ryan had a binder of notes consisting of information on how to get more screen time, how to receive a good edit from producers, and his overall strategy for the show. The ladies approached Michelle about the situation, and she was clearly not happy. Michelle then pulled Ryan aside and asked him to show her the notes he had. Once they got to his room, Ryan showed her what he had, and Michelle was not pleased. She sent him home immediately after and continued on with her search to find her future husband.

Following Ryan's sudden elimination, he came on as a guest on the Click Bait podcast with The Bachelor stars Joe Amabile, Natasha Parker, and guest host Tia Booth, who revealed her new boyfriend recently. During his interview, Ryan addressed his binder of notes and claimed that he had "no time" to do his own research before coming onto the show. "It's the biggest building season of the year, and so I had zero time in the world to do anything," Ryan explained. Not only did the environmental consultant have a "short amount of time to get ready," he had no idea what the show was about or who Michelle was. "The only things that I asked my friend's wife, my close friend - 'Hey, can you give me like, a summary of the show? Can you give me a summary of Michelle? Show me everything [...] because I've got too much going on,'" Ryan, who's a rumored producer plant, explained.

Ryan also revealed that some of what Michelle read was from his personal journal, which consisted of descriptions of previous relationships. "I'm a big journaler," he said. "I think it's a big thing about being introspective, so one of the things they read is my self-devotionals, I guess, like my pros and cons list of myself." So when Michelle asked to see his notes, he wasn't worried as he thought there was nothing wrong with what the notes contained. "I think that's where the misunderstanding is, is that it's literally my journal. What she's reading is my personal journal," Ryan argued. However, co-host Tia wondered why he would even need the notes if he knew so much about Michelle, who has no first-night regrets, on the show. Ryan confessed that he did some research on Instagram right before entering the limo.

Despite the night going south for Ryan, he was able to see some humor in the situation. While Michelle may not have been the one for him, he still hopes she will find what she is looking for by the end of the season. Perhaps viewers will see Ryan again on the beach next summer on Bachelor In Paradise season 8.
